Michigan troopers confirm 1 dead, 2 hurt, in four CMV crash
Posted 2021-08-30 22:56:29
0
12K

Michigan State Police (MSP) are asking drivers to seek alternate routes after a fatal multi-truck crash on Monday afternoon.
MSP said that the the crash occurred at 3:25 p.m. in Ann Arbor Township.
Troopers said that four commercial vehicles collided on eastbound M-14 near Miller Road.
One person is confirmed dead. Two others are injured.
Troopers say that the road will remain closed for a few hours for investigation of the cause of the crash and for cleanup.
